Glasses 101: Understanding Face Shapes

Identifying your face shape is the first step in choosing the right frames. Here are the common face shapes:

  1. A round face is characterized by full cheeks and a rounded chin.
  2. An oval face shape has balanced features, with a chin slightly narrower than the forehead.
  3. A square is notable for its strong jawline and broad forehead.
  4. The heart-shaped face is recognizable by a wide forehead and narrow chin.
  5. A diamond face is distinguished by high cheekbones and narrow forehead and jawline.

Frame to Fame: Ideal Frames for Each Face Shape

Here are some eyeglass frames for face shapes that can enhance your natural beauty:

  1. Opt for angular frames to add contrast and make your face appear longer if you have a round face.
  2. Most frame shapes work well with an oval face. Just make sure the frames are as wide as your face’s broadest part.
  3. Round or oval frames can soften the angular features of a square face.
  4. Frames that are wider at the bottom can balance the width of the top half of your heart face.
  5. Cat-eye glasses or oval frames can highlight your cheekbones and delicate features if you have a diamond face.

These tips for selecting eyeglass frames are just a starting point. Ultimately, the right frames for you will also depend on your style and fashion preferences.
